logo

Output e64aec63a83a19b5ad3109d2df6d14fcea52e8e1413424a8971d322f577c291b:2

value
3659698
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e42b5777fde92b4dea9dd72b37eeaf8d3e49b777 OP_EQUALVERIFY OP_CHECKSIG
address
1MoSzAqpraiadefckQKeZ9wxae1hEQy74i
transaction
e64aec63a83a19b5ad3109d2df6d14fcea52e8e1413424a8971d322f577c291b